About the Role

As an Mobile Maintenance Electrician, you will be responsible for carrying out planned preventative maintenance (PPM) and reactive maintenance across a range of commercial, healthcare, pharmaceutical and industrial facilities. Working as part of an experienced maintenance team, you'll ensure electrical systems remain safe, compliant and fully operational while delivering an excellent service to clients.

Your responsibilities will include:

  • Carrying out planned preventative and reactive electrical maintenance.
  • Diagnosing and repairing electrical faults across a variety of systems.
  • Inspecting, testing and servicing electrical installations and equipment.
  • Completing maintenance reports and ensuring accurate service records are maintained.
  • Responding to emergency call-outs where required.
  • Ensuring all works are carried out in line with health & safety regulations and industry standards.
  • Building strong relationships with clients and delivering a high level of customer service.
  • Identifying opportunities for continuous improvement and preventative maintenance.

What You'll Need

  • Qualified Electrician with relevant trade certification.
  • Previous experience in electrical maintenance, facilities management or building services.
  • Strong fault-finding and diagnostic skills.
  • Experience carrying out planned preventative maintenance (PPM) and reactive maintenance.
  • Good understanding of electrical regulations and safe working practices.
